How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Georgetown?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 78628 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,692 | $850 | $5,278 |
| 78628 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,236 | $1,145 | $5,406 |
| 78628 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,167 | $1,509 | $6,201 |

How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 78628?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 78628 range from $1,145 to $7,128,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,145 to $5,406.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,509 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,509.
